如何使服务器不被攻击
-
-
做好安全配置:服务器安全从基础配置开始,确保操作系统和所有软件都是最新版本,及时修补安全漏洞。关闭不必要的服务和端口,减少攻击面。配置防火墙,限制只允许必要的IP地址访问服务器。
-
使用强密码和多因素认证:为服务器设置强密码,包括字母、数字和特殊字符的组合,并定期更换密码。使用多因素认证(MFA)增加登录的安全性,比如使用手机令牌或生物识别。
-
加密数据传输:对服务器上的敏感数据启用加密传输协议,如HTTPS,以防止数据被窃取或篡改。使用SSL证书来加密网站和应用程序的传输。
-
设立访问限制:限制服务器上的访问权限,仅允许有需要的人员进行访问,使用基于角色和权限的访问控制机制。禁用不必要的账户、删除或禁用默认账户。
-
监控和审计:设置服务器监控和审计机制,及时发现异常行为和安全事件。记录日志并定期进行审计,以便能够追踪攻击来源和入侵方式。
-
防止DDoS攻击:使用防火墙和入侵检测系统(IDS)来检测并防止分布式拒绝服务(DDoS)攻击。配置网络设备以限制流量和阻止可疑IP地址。
-
定期备份数据:定期备份服务器上的数据,存储备份数据在不同的地理位置,以防止数据丢失和恢复服务器。
-
进行安全评估和漏洞扫描:定期进行安全评估和漏洞扫描,及时发现并修补可能存在的安全漏洞。
-
提供培训和意识教育:为服务器管理员和用户提供安全培训和意识教育,教授安全最佳实践和保护服务器的方法。
-
密切关注安全动态:关注最新的安全威胁和漏洞公告,及时采取相应的安全措施来保护服务器。
1年前 -
-
保护服务器免受攻击是非常重要的,以下是一些方法可以帮助提高服务器的安全性并减少遭受攻击的风险。
-
更新和维护操作系统:
及时更新服务器操作系统的补丁和安全更新是保护服务器的首要任务。这样可以修复已知的漏洞和安全问题,并提供更强大的防护措施。 -
强化密码策略:
使用强密码是防止未经授权访问服务器的重要措施。要求用户创建复杂的密码,包括大写字母、小写字母、数字和特殊字符,并定期更改密码,以防止密码泄露。 -
加强访问控制:
只给予必要的权限和访问权限,限制对服务器的访问。使用防火墙和IP过滤器来限制特定IP地址或IP地址范围的访问,防止未经授权的访问尝试。 -
使用安全连接:
使用加密连接,例如HTTPS,在服务器和客户端之间传输敏感信息。使用SSL证书进行加密,以确保在信息传输过程中的安全性。 -
定期备份数据:
定期备份服务器数据是防止丢失和恢复服务器的重要措施。备份应在不同的位置和设备上进行,以防止数据丢失或物理损坏。 -
使用安全软件和工具:
安装并使用安全软件和工具,例如防火墙、入侵检测系统和反病毒软件,以检测和阻止潜在的攻击和恶意软件。 -
加强网络安全:
限制无线网络的访问,使用强密码和加密保护Wi-Fi连接。此外,使用网络监控和入侵检测系统来识别任何异常活动并及时采取措施。 -
监控和日志记录:
定期监控服务器活动,并记录事件日志以检测潜在的攻击和异常行为。这将有助于发现和处理安全问题,并衡量服务器的安全性。 -
教育和培训:
教育和培训服务器管理员和用户有关服务器安全的最佳实践和常见的安全威胁是非常重要的。提高用户的安全意识可以减少通过社会工程学攻击服务器的风险。 -
定期进行安全审核:
定期进行安全审核和漏洞扫描是保证服务器安全性的重要环节。这将帮助发现系统中的漏洞,并及时修复和加固服务器。
请注意,在保护服务器的过程中,多种安全措施的综合使用是最有效的方法,因此您应该结合多种方法来提高服务器的安全性。
1年前 -
-
保护服务器免受攻击是一个关键的问题,因为一旦服务器被攻击,会导致数据泄露、服务中断和损失巨大。以下是一些方法和操作流程,可以帮助您加固服务器,提高其安全性,减少被攻击的风险。
-
更新和维护操作系统和应用程序:
- 及时安装最新的安全补丁和更新,以修复系统和应用程序中的漏洞。
- 禁用或删除不需要的服务和应用程序,减少攻击面。
- 定期监控和审查系统日志,及时发现异常活动。
-
使用强密码和多因素身份验证(MFA):
- 使用强密码策略,包括密码长度、复杂度和定期更改密码。
- 启用多因素身份验证,如手机验证、生物识别等,增加登录的安全性。
-
配置和优化防火墙和网络安全:
- 使用防火墙来监控和过滤网络流量,只允许必要的端口和服务。
- 使用安全组来限制服务器的入口和出口流量。
- 使用VPN(虚拟私有网络)来加密和保护远程连接。
-
加密和保护数据:
- 使用HTTPS协议来保护传输中的敏感数据,使用SSL/TLS证书。
- 对敏感数据进行加密和存储加密。
- 定期备份数据,并将备份数据存储在安全的位置。
-
安全访问控制:
- 配置访问控制列表(ACL)和权限来限制对服务器的访问。
- 为不同的用户和角色分配合适的权限和访问级别。
- 定期审计用户和权限,关闭未使用的账号和权限。
-
限制远程访问:
- 禁用远程管理接口的默认端口,修改为非标准端口。
- 使用IP白名单或访问控制列表限制远程访问的来源IP地址。
- 启用SSH(安全外壳)协议,并配置密钥认证替代密码认证。
-
定期安全扫描和漏洞管理:
- 运行安全扫描工具,发现和修复系统和应用程序的漏洞。
- 使用漏洞管理工具来跟踪和解决漏洞问题。
-
培训和意识提高:
- 培训服务器管理员和用户有关安全最佳实践和常见的攻击方式。
- 加强员工的安全意识,防止社交工程和恶意邮件攻击。
-
备份和恢复计划:
- 定期备份数据,并测试恢复过程,以确保在系统故障或攻击后能够及时恢复。
最后,保护服务器免受攻击是一个不断进行的过程,需要持续监控和更新安全措施,以应对不断变化的威胁。
1年前 -